Data Source

Data for Igiugig comes from the US Census Bureau American Community Survey (ACS) 5-Year Estimates, covering the period 2018โ€“2022.

The ACS 5-Year estimates provide the most reliable demographic statistics available, especially for smaller communities, by pooling 5 years of survey data.

What is the population of Igiugig, Alaska?

According to the US Census Bureau ACS 5-Year Estimates (2022), the population of Igiugig, Alaska is 69.

What is the median household income in Igiugig?

The median household income in Igiugig, Alaska is $82,500 per year, according to the 2022 ACS 5-Year Estimates. The US national median household income is approximately $74,580.

What is the cost of living in Igiugig?

Key cost indicators for Igiugig, Alaska:. Median home value: $346,400. Median household income: $82,500/year

What is the median home value in Igiugig?

The median home value in Igiugig, Alaska is $346,400, compared to the national median of approximately $281,900.

What is the average age in Igiugig?

The median age in Igiugig, Alaska is 30.5 years, compared to the US national median age of approximately 38.9 years.
